Trevor Ncube is one of southern Africa's most powerful publishers. His media empire spans Zimbabwe and South Africa, where he owns newspapers, printing presses and distribution networks, and he's now looking to expand his business further into Africa.

"We want to represent the underdog. We want to be, to some extent, the voice of the voiceless," he told CNN.
A self-confessed idealist, Ncube believes in the power of the press to change and influence society for the good. After years of restrictive press laws and harassment of the media, he believes the time is now right to launch a new newspaper in Zimbabwe.
